Blue Full Moons: A Note on the Periodicity of Time

Blue moons occur when two full moons occur in the same calendar month: this is a rare occurrence, hence the saying “once in a blue moon.” The normal course of time is slightly altered by these events, reminding us that time is cyclical, not linear, and that our normal rhythms of life are out of sync with nature’s time. It is a gentle invitation to tune in to what is happening in our inner world and adjust to a different pace of life.
